EMBRACE is run by a committee of elected and co-opted volunteers, representing a variety of church backgrounds. They bring a richness of knowledge and experience in understanding migration, relating across cultures, advocacy, legislation and theology. Elections to Committee are held annually at the AGM.

Our vision is to promote a positive response to migrants, people seeking asylum, refugees and minority ethnic communities in Northern Ireland. We seek to equip the church to fulfil its call to welcome the stranger by providing information, training, resource materials and channels for practical help.
